All Unstable Exotic Weapons in Fortnite and how to get them

  • Unstable Exotic Weapons in Fortnite are powerful, superhero-like weapons introduced in Chapter 6 Season 3.
  • There are three Unstable Exotics: Yoink Shotgun, Voltage Burst Pistol, and Frostfire Shotgun.
  • Unstable Yoink Shotgun can pull opponents towards you but has limited ammo capacity.
  • Unstable Voltage Burst Pistol creates shockwaves on the first and last shots.
  • Unstable Frostfire Shotgun alternates between giving you speed boosts or slowing down your enemies.
  • To get Unstable Exotic Weapons, players can defeat Overlord Spires or loot Rank S Hero Caches.
  • Overlord Spires are reliable sources for Unstable Exotic Weapons, while Hero Caches rely on luck.
  • Overlord Spires spawn randomly on the map and drop at least one Unstable Exotic Weapon.
  • Players must target glowing parts of Overlord Spires to defeat them and claim the weapons.
  • Rank S Hero Caches require players to reach S-rank by completing heroic deeds before looting them.
  • Players can locate Hero Caches marked on the map, where green markers indicate available caches.
  • Unstable Exotic Weapons only drop from S-rank Hero Caches, requiring multiple openings potentially.

New Dragon Age: The Veilguard report reveals more about turbulent development, including Forspoken-prompted shift from snark to seriousness

  • A recent report sheds light on Dragon Age: The Veilguard's turbulent development, including rewrites to shift the tone of dialogue from snarky to serious.
  • The game faced challenges transitioning between single player and multiplayer modes, resulting in the need for significant changes in dialogue and decision-making aspects.
  • Developers had to adapt existing features meant for a multiplayer game to fit a single player narrative, leading to concerns about the depth of choices in the game.
  • Feedback from testers highlighted the lack of satisfying choices and consequences, prompting developers to add more meaningful decisions like choosing between saving two cities.
  • Concerns about the tone of dialogue, influenced by Square Enix's Forspoken, led to a rewrite to make it more serious rather than snarky as initially planned.
  • The game's marketing strategy was also a point of contention, with worries that it might appear too 'Fortnitey' in its approach.
  • Internal conflicts between Dragon Age and Mass Effect teams added to the already strained development process, with cultural differences exacerbating the challenges.
  • Following the mixed reception of Veilguard and subsequent layoffs at BioWare, a smaller team is now focusing on Mass Effect 5, raising questions about the RPG studio's future.
  • Despite its troubled development, the released version of Veilguard was considered by some as enjoyable, though the studio's future remains uncertain.

Windows 10 might be at death’s door, but Microsoft hasn’t finished trying to force Bing and Edge on its users

  • Windows 10 has received a new update (KB5060533 for 22H2) that reintroduces the feature of displaying seconds when viewing time in the calendar panel.
  • However, a new addition promotes Bing and Edge in the calendar panel off the taskbar, where popular public events and reminders now appear with Bing search results and open in Microsoft Edge browser.
  • Despite user preferences for default search engines and browsers, clicking on events in the calendar panel redirects users to Bing and Edge, not respecting their choices.
  • Microsoft fails to mention this change in the update notes, impacting its reputation negatively and raising concerns as Windows 10 is nearing its end of life (October 2025).
  • The unexpected push for Bing and Edge on Windows 10 users could potentially cause reputational damage for Microsoft without clear benefits as the OS approaches its end.

iOS 26 Adds Custom Snooze Times After Years of 9-Minute Tyranny

  • Apple's iOS 26 introduces customizable alarm snooze intervals, allowing users to set durations from 1 to 15 minutes.
  • This update marks a departure from the standard 9-minute snooze default on iPhones.
  • Users can adjust snooze times by tapping on any alarm and selecting the desired duration next to "Snooze Duration" in the options.
  • The change addresses a long-standing frustration, offering flexibility for individuals with varying morning routines.
  • The shift from the fixed 9-minute interval to customizable snooze times is considered a welcome improvement.
  • This adjustment caters to different preferences, accommodating those who require shorter or longer snooze periods.
  • The update aims to enhance users' quality of life by providing a more tailored wake-up experience.
  • Small changes like this can have a significant impact, particularly in morning rituals.
  • iOS 26 is currently available in developer beta, with a public beta expected next month and a full release scheduled for the fall.

An Elder Scrolls voice actor is teaming up with top Fallout 4 modders to livestream a 48-hour modding jam for charity

  • Voice actor Wes Johnson, known for Sheogorath in Oblivion and Skyrim, is teaming up with Fallout 4 modders for a charity modding jam.
  • The modders, including the Sim Settlements team, will livestream the creation of a mod chosen by viewers on Twitch from June 28-29.
  • This initiative is part of Voiceapalooza charity drive for the American Alzheimer's Association led by Wes Johnson and Fallout For Hope.
  • Last year's modding event raised over $30,000 and resulted in a Fallout 4 questline called Shady Motives.
  • Shady Motives featured a story voiced by Wes Johnson, a player home, custom weapons, armour, and a fully-voiced companion.
  • The new mod being created this year is expected to be of a similar scale and scope, involving various modders.
  • The modders participating in the event include Kinggath, Elianora, Neeher, Jazzhands, Otellino, Sagittaurus, Niero, Erika Ember Studios, Veta Phoenix, and greenFoxel.
  • This event offers insight into the modding process and allows viewers to vote on mod details during the livestream on June 14th.
  • The mod creation streams will take place on June 28th and 29th, with the finished mod becoming available on Nexus Mods and Bethesda.net.

Maybe Capcom’s Pragmata took years to finish because the combat is exhilarating

  • Capcom announced Pragmata, a sci-fi action game in 2020 during a PlayStation State of Play, experienced delays and lack of updates leading to skepticism about its release.
  • After trying a hands-on demo at the 2025 Summer Game Fest, the combat-forward third-person shooter experience left a positive impression with its fresh gameplay.
  • In the demo, the player controls spacefarer Hugh who teams up with an android named Diana to battle killer robots on a lunar research station.
  • Players must combine shooting and puzzling elements to defeat robots, with Diana using hacking skills to crack their defenses and disable them.
  • The game's combat involves strategically solving block puzzles to stun or give Hugh an advantage in combat sequences.
  • The combat in Pragmata is a mix of shooting and puzzle-solving, offering a different gameplay experience from traditional action games.
  • The demo showcased detailed environments on the lunar base and smooth gameplay mechanics, including jetpack usage for platforming and dodging enemies.
  • Pragmata features a range of item-and-combat combinations to cater to different playstyles and preferences.
  • Although hints of a broader story are present, the focus during the demo was on polished and engaging gameplay mechanics.
  • Capcom plans to release Pragmata in 2026 for P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C via Steam.

Apple 'Sherlocked' These Apps at WWDC 2025

  • Apple previewed new features at WWDC 2025, many of which 'sherlocked' existing third-party apps, causing dismay among developers.
  • Sherlocking refers to Apple incorporating features similar to those in third-party apps without compensation, dating back to the 'Sherlock' search tool.
  • iOS 26, iPadOS 26, macOS 26, and watchOS 26 introduced features that sherlocked popular existing apps including Raycast, Robokiller, Flighty, Alex for Xcode, Riverside, Bartender, Paste, and more.
  • New features like Enhanced Spotlight with Actions, Call Assist with Screening, Parcel Tracking in Wallet, and AI Model Integration in Xcode supplant functionalities offered by third-party apps.
  • Despite being sherlocked, some third-party apps may still offer additional functionalities, and developers may find ways to differentiate their products.
  • Apple's features include enhanced Spotlight, call screening, parcel tracking, flight tracking, AI model integration, local capture, Notes app for Apple Watch, menu bar control, and clipboard search.
  • Developers of sherlocked apps may enhance their products to provide unique value beyond what Apple offers.
  • Apple's sherlocking of apps at WWDC 2025 highlights the ongoing competition between Apple and third-party developers for user attention and loyalty.
